SOURCE OF OFFENSE
http://www.stltoday.com/sports/hockey/p ... 2bc8b.html

The Blues finished 17th in the NHL with 218 goals last season. They are losing 31 goals this season with the departures of Keith Tkachuk and Paul Kariya. Does the club have enough offense to get back into the playoffs?
"I believe so; we all believe so," Payne said. "These guys are going to be able to run without tight reins. The leash is going to be there. (But) we don't expect them to all of the sudden fall once and we're going to tie a noose around their neck. We feel offensively that we had some guys have some success in the latter stages of last year, and we had some guys who still had to get over some humps, and we feel that the summer has brought that.
"Patrik Berglund, for an example, bigger, faster, stronger getting into training camp, he's a guy that based on the numbers last year we should see improvement from. A guy like Brad Boyes, David Backes . . . there's room there. With guys like Paul and (Tkachuk) gone, an opportunity has opened up. And so there's opportunity for ice time. It's going to go to the guys that earn that opportunity the right way . . . everything that's done with a team-drive attitude.
"If we go through the process correctly, the right guys are going to get the right opportunities and we'll score our goals. If you want to put a number on it, we were 24 goals off the Western Conference playoff average. You look at the names I mentioned in particular, if they get back on track, 24 goals is not a huge gap to come up with."
